SuperSpeed at the helm
Many a performance USB flash drive is stifled by the limitations imposed by the USB 2.0 interface that hits a real-world data-transfer ceiling of 35MB/s. This is why SuperSpeed USB 3.0 makes a lot of sense for large-capacity sticks based on the portable storage medium.A-Data sees the obvious benefits of USB 3.0 and has released a triumvirate of 'N005' drives that proffer interface-unshackled performance.

Available
in 16GB, 32GB and 64GB capacities and delivering transfer speeds of up
to 85MB/s, the aluminium-clad sticks, complete with snap-on cap, look
the business.
No word on pricing as yet, as usual, but we're looking forward to testing them out.
